Offutt's fire warriors
OFFUTT AIR FORCE BASE, Neb.- Derek Larson, a firefighter and driver engineer for the 55th Civil Engineering Squadron Fire Department, checks a fire truck's water and foam tanks as part of daily operational checks inside the Offutt Fire Station here Feb. 5. The two separate tanks containing 1,500 gallons of water and 500 gallons of foam combine with one another when dispersed through a hose which gives firefighters about two- and-a-half minutes of continuous fire fighting ability.
